早崎一修 (はやさき かずのぶ)

SLUM CULTURE PRODUCTION CO., LTD. 代表取締役

建築家、芸術家

1976年東京生まれ
社会学、建築、アートを学ぶ

徳島大学総合科学部(社会学専攻)2000年卒
Architectural Association School of Architecture (AADip) 2008卒
四谷アートステュディウム 2014年終了

Urhan Urban Design オランダ 2004-2005
Skidmore, Owings & Merill LLP イギリス 2006-2007

6年半のロンドン留学から帰国後、神経性の病にかかり7年間の闘病生活を送る。その間、建設現場、工場、コンビニ、物流倉庫、配達ドライバーなどの派遣労働で生計を立てる。断酒により体調が劇的に回復したのを機に、学生の時からテーマとしていた「途上国の問題に建築やデザインで取り組む」ことを決心。2017年タンザニアにて法人登録を行う。

Kazunobu Hayasaki

SLUM CULTURE PRODUCTION Co., Ltd (Managing Director)

Architect/Artist

Born in 1976
Studied Sociology, Architecture and Art

[Academic Background]
Tokushima University, Studied Sociology, Tokushima Japan 2000
Architectural Association School of Architecture (AAdip) London2008
Yotsuya Art Studium, Studied Contemporary Art, 2014 Tokyo Japan

[Work Experience]
Urhahn Urban Design, Amsterdam Netherland 2004-2005
SOM Skidmore, Owings & Merrill LLP, London UK 2006-2007

After coming back to Tokyo in 2008 from London where I had been in 6 years and half, I had been struggling with nervous disease for 7 years. Worked for a living as a day labourer and a temp staff in a construction site, a factory, a convenience store, a warehouse and delivery truck driver. In 2015, my health was unexpectedly recovered as a result of stopping drinking alcohol. Taking this oppotunity, I decided to tackle the problems in the developing countries from architecture and design. In 2017, founded a company at Tanzania.
